Market Overview

The Global Body Area Network Market will grow from USD 12.34 Billion in 2025 to USD 25.58 Billion by 2031 at a 12.92% CAGR. The Global Body Area Network Market comprises wireless systems of wearable or implantable computing devices designed to monitor physiological parameters and transmit data to external interfaces for analysis. Market growth is fundamentally supported by the rising prevalence of chronic conditions and an aging demographic, both of which necessitate continuous remote patient monitoring to optimize health outcomes and lower clinical costs. According to the International Diabetes Federation, in 2025, approximately 589 million adults are living with diabetes worldwide, highlighting the urgent requirement for such persistent health tracking mechanisms.

However, a significant impediment to market expansion lies in data security and privacy vulnerabilities. The transmission of sensitive medical information over wireless channels exposes users to potential cyber threats and unauthorized access, which creates substantial liability concerns for healthcare providers. This risk undermines user confidence and complicates compliance with stringent medical data regulations, thereby serving as a formidable challenge to the ubiquitous adoption of body area network solutions.

Key Market Drivers

The increasing demand for remote patient monitoring solutions is a primary catalyst propelling the Global Body Area Network Market. As healthcare systems strive to transition from reactive to proactive care models, body area networks enable the continuous, real-time transmission of vital physiological data from patients to medical providers without requiring hospital confinement. This capability is essential for managing chronic conditions and reducing hospital readmission rates, effectively decentralizing healthcare delivery by connecting patients to providers through secure wireless links. The urgency of this shift is evidenced by substantial clinical adoption rates; according to the American Medical Association, December 2025, in the 'Patient-Facing Telehealth' report, remote patient monitoring technology was actively utilized in the practices of 20.3% of physicians in 2024.

Simultaneously, the expansion of high-speed wireless communication infrastructure fundamentally underpins market scalability. The deployment of advanced cellular networks, particularly 5G, provides the low latency and high reliability necessary for the safe transmission of sensitive health data from wearable sensors to central monitoring hubs. This robust connectivity supports a burgeoning ecosystem of connected devices that form the backbone of modern body area networks. According to Ericsson, November 2025, in the 'Ericsson Mobility Report', the total number of cellular IoT connections is projected to reach approximately 4.5 billion by the end of 2025. This infrastructure growth parallels a rise in personal health engagement which further drives device adoption. According to the Health & Fitness Association, August 2025, in the '2025 HFA Global Report', global fitness industry revenue grew by an average of 8% between 2023 and 2024, highlighting the expanding consumer base for connected health and fitness monitoring technologies.

Key Market Challenges

Data security and privacy vulnerabilities constitute a primary obstacle to the expansion of the Global Body Area Network Market. These wireless systems continuously transmit sensitive physiological data over networks that are susceptible to interception and unauthorized access. Consequently, patients fear that their personal health information could be exploited, while healthcare providers face significant liability risks and reputational damage from potential breaches. This environment of apprehension directly stifles the willingness of medical institutions to integrate these technologies into standard care protocols.

The magnitude of this threat is evidenced by recent industry findings which highlight the scale of the risk. According to the American Hospital Association, in 2024, cyberattacks within the healthcare sector impacted approximately 259 million individuals, a record high that exposes the fragility of digital health infrastructures. Such widespread exposure forces regulatory bodies to impose stricter compliance mandates, which increases development costs and delays market entry for new devices. As long as these security gaps persist, the mass adoption of body area networks will remain constrained by the critical need to protect patient confidentiality.

Key Market Trends

The integration of Artificial Intelligence for predictive health analytics is reshaping the market by converting raw sensor data into actionable clinical insights. Unlike basic monitoring that simply transmits vitals, these advanced algorithms process historical and real-time physiological metrics to forecast medical emergencies before they occur. This shift towards algorithmic preventative care is gaining rapid regulatory validation and commercial traction. According to GE HealthCare, November 2025, in a press release regarding its RSNA 2025 showcase, the company reported having 100 FDA-authorized AI-enabled medical device solutions, underscoring the accelerating pace at which intelligent predictive tools are being validated for clinical use. This trend enables a transition from reactive treatment to precision medicine, where on-body sensors not only track health status but actively manage patient outcomes through automated risk stratification.

Simultaneously, the market is experiencing a decisive shift towards miniature and discreet form factors like smart rings, which address user compliance challenges associated with bulkier wearables. Consumers and medical patients alike are increasingly prioritizing unobtrusive devices that offer continuous biometric tracking without the aesthetic or physical intrusion of traditional smartwatches or medical patches. This demand for "invisible" health monitoring hardware has driven substantial commercial growth in the sector. According to Oura Health, September 2025, in a company press release, the company announced it had sold over 2.5 million smart rings since June 2024, reflecting a massive surge in consumer adoption of these discreet form factors. This miniaturization allows for prolonged continuous wear, ensuring more consistent data capture for longitudinal health studies and chronic disease management.

Segmental Insights

The Implantable Devices segment is emerging as the fastest-growing category in the Global Body Area Network Market. This rapid expansion is primarily driven by the rising prevalence of chronic conditions, such as cardiovascular diseases, which necessitate continuous and real-time physiological monitoring. Recent engineering improvements in miniaturization and biocompatibility have enabled the development of durable implants that support long-term health management without interfering with daily activities. Additionally, product approvals from regulatory authorities like the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) have validated the safety of these systems, encouraging broader adoption by healthcare providers seeking reliable patient data for improved clinical outcomes.

Regional Insights

North America maintains a leading position in the Global Body Area Network Market, driven by robust healthcare infrastructure and significant investment in digital health solutions. The high prevalence of chronic diseases has accelerated the adoption of wearable monitoring devices for patient management. Additionally, the region benefits from the concentration of key market players in the United States, ensuring consistent product availability. Regulatory support further strengthens this dominance; specifically, the Federal Communications Commission (FCC) has allocated dedicated spectrum bands for Medical Body Area Networks (MBANs) to guarantee reliable wireless data transmission in medical facilities.

Recent Developments

  • In July 2024, Samsung Electronics officially launched its first smart ring, marking a significant expansion of its wearable portfolio in the "Global Body Area Network Market." The new device was engineered with advanced biometric sensors capable of continuously tracking heart rate, skin temperature, and sleep patterns in a compact, finger-worn form factor. Designed for 24/7 wearability, the smart ring utilizes Bluetooth Low Energy to communicate seamlessly with the company's broader health ecosystem. This product launch highlighted the industry's shift towards unobtrusive, high-precision sensors for daily health management and remote monitoring.
  • In June 2024, Abbott received clearance from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ration for two new over-the-counter continuous glucose monitoring systems. These innovative product launches, known as Lingo and Libre Rio, significantly expanded the consumer segment of the "Global Body Area Network Market." Lingo was introduced for general wellness to help consumers track metabolic health, while Libre Rio was designed for adults with Type 2 diabetes who manage their condition through lifestyle modifications. These bio-wearables utilize advanced sensor technology to transmit physiological data wirelessly, making continuous health tracking more accessible to a broader population.
  • In February 2024, GE HealthCare entered into a strategic partnership with Biofourmis to enhance its virtual care-at-home capabilities. This collaboration focused on integrating the partner’s FDA-cleared, AI-guided algorithms and clinical-grade wearable devices with the company’s existing inpatient monitoring portfolio. The initiative was designed to support the "Global Body Area Network Market" by enabling health systems to extend patient monitoring beyond the hospital setting. By leveraging these connected solutions, the companies sought to alleviate hospital capacity constraints and improve patient recovery outcomes through seamless, continuous remote monitoring in the home environment.
  • In January 2024, a subsidiary of Medtronic announced a strategic collaboration with Cardiac Design Labs to launch an advanced external loop recorder patch. This partnership was formed to expand the availability of comprehensive, long-term heart monitoring solutions within the "Global Body Area Network Market." The collaboration involved scaling up a novel diagnostic patch that allows for continuous, remote detection of cardiac arrhythmias. By integrating this wearable sensor technology with its global distribution network, the company aimed to address the rising burden of cardiovascular diseases through real-time patient data transmission and improved diagnostic accuracy.
